Bug deflector
mheilmann replied to WoodsWagon's topic in 1990 to Present Legacy, Impreza, Outback, Forester, Baja, WRX&WrxSTI, SVXI had a problem with mine (97 Legacy) driving in the South Dakota "breeze" - the sides "flopped" against the paint (had the little tape thingies on) 'cause the plastic clips kept slipping off the hood. Bought some small (4-48) screws and a tap and screwed the clips to the hood. No more flopping.

97 legacy wagon question
mheilmann replied to dDigitalPimp's topic in 1990 to Present Legacy, Impreza, Outback, Forester, Baja, WRX&WrxSTI, SVXI've got a 97 Legacy L (2.2) with 128K and I love it. No mechanical problems whatever. I've changed timing belts at 60K intervals, changed water pump at last belt change, and run Mobile 1. It had one recall (alternator) that dealer took care of (Courtesy Subaru in Rapid City---EXCELLENT service!!!). No rust (it stays outside 24/7) even during SD winters. Average gas mileage (I track it with a spreadsheet) of 26mpg.

front license plate hardware
mheilmann replied to f15xxx's topic in 1990 to Present Legacy, Impreza, Outback, Forester, Baja, WRX&WrxSTI, SVXMy 97 Legacy has a plastic bracket (about 2 in wide by the length of the plate) that attaches to the plastic "bumper" wih two expandable plugs. When I attach my plate (using my own SS screws) through the plugs, it expands and holds it to the "bumper." As far as I can tell, there's nothing behind the bumper. It's held up well for me--even through car wash brushes!
